Inside the Roberto-Venn School of Luthiery
William Eaton & Bart Applewhite
Filled with sawdust, tonewoods, and instruments taking shape, the Roberto-Venn School of Luthiery is where passion becomes craftsmanship. Inside its Phoenix workshops, students learn to build, finish, repair, and restore guitars by hand, transforming raw wood into instruments with voices and stories of their own.

Suhr Guitars: NAMM 2026
John Suhr
At NAMM 2026, Vintage Guitar Legacies visits the Suhr booth to explore how the company combines classic guitar design with modern precision, improved playability, and cutting-edge electronics. Sarah James speaks with John Suhr and Kevin Suhr about the brand’s guitars, amplifiers, analog-meets-digital pedals, and the growing influence of AI and machine learning on guitar effects. The episode also showcases Suhr’s newest artist signature models and limited-edition instruments inspired by vintage guitars, classic cars, and retro design.
